The global
brushless DC motors market is estimated to expand at 9.50% CAGR during the
forecast period. Brushless
DC motors are a type of permanent magnet motor, which produces an electric
current to drive each phase of the motor via a closed loop controller. These
motors feature high efficiency and excellent controllability and are widely
used in various applications including consumer electronics, transportation,
heating and ventilation, industrial engineering, and model engineering. The
major advantage of brushless DC motors is their high level of efficiency, owing
to their ability to control the motors at maximum rotational force,
continuously.
The increasing demand from HVAC application segments, increased use of
brushless DC motors across major industries including automotive, the
transition towards energy-efficient motors, and high maintenance costs of
brushed DC motors are some of the major factors driving the global brushless DC
motors market. The energy efficient motors are the utmost priority for end
users, as they help minimize their overall cost.
Segmentation
The Brushless
DC Motors Industry has been divided based on type into inner and
outer rotor. The inner rotor segment is the largest segment in the brushless dc
motors market, owing to its wide use in application areas where faster
acceleration and deceleration of speed and position, high starting torque, and
reversible action is required.

Regional Outlook
Region wise, in
2017, Asia-Pacific held the largest market share of the global brushless DC
motors market. It is estimated that Asia-Pacific would be the largest market
during the forecast period, owing to the increasing demand for consumer
electronics and automotive products in China, India, and Japan.
